Android Wear updates will bring custom faces and offline music playback to all watches

Google is planning a pair of Android Wear updates between now and the end of the year that will enable watch owners to start using custom faces, to track how far and fast they run, and to listen to music even when they dont have a data connection. Every Android Wear watch that has already been introduced is supposed to get the updates once theyre available, which means users wont be left waiting for months for new features like they often do on Android phones. Technically, you can find a handful of watch faces in the Play Store right now, but Google says that they arent very easy to build or get to work properly.
